Cold and Flu Remedies
Colds and the flu can make anyone feel yucky. But don’t worry! There are natural treatments that can help. One simple remedy is honey. A spoonful of honey can soothe a sore throat and help with coughs. Ginger is another great option. You can make ginger tea by boiling fresh ginger in water. It helps your body fight off sickness and makes you feel warm inside. Remember, rest is important too! Getting plenty of sleep helps your body heal more quickly.
Tummy Troubles
It’s common to have tummy troubles sometimes, like when you feel bloated or have an upset stomach. One natural treatment is peppermint tea. Sipping on this tea can help calm your tummy and relieve discomfort. Probiotics are another helpful option. They are found in foods like yogurt and can improve digestion. Eating these can keep your tummy happy and healthy!
Headaches and Migraines
Headaches and migraines can be a real pain. Luckily, there are natural ways to ease the discomfort. Lavender oil is a fantastic remedy. You can inhale its calming scent or even put a few drops on your pillow. Staying hydrated is also key! Drinking enough water can prevent headaches from happening in the first place. If you feel a headache coming on, take a moment to relax and drink some water.

Getting Enough Sleep
Sleep is essential for staying well. When you rest, your body gets a chance to heal and recharge. Kids need about 9 to 11 hours of sleep each night to feel their best. To get better sleep, create a calming bedtime routine. This could include reading a book, taking a warm bath, or listening to soft music. Turning off screens at least an hour before bed can also help you sleep better. The more rested you are, the less likely you are to get sick!

Knowing When to See a Doctor
Sometimes, even if you want to try natural treatments, it’s important to know when to see a doctor. If you’re feeling really sick, or if your symptoms last a long time, it’s best to get checked out. For example, if you have a high fever, strong pain, or trouble breathing, these can be signs that you need medical help. Natural treatments can be helpful, but they should not replace professional medical advice when it’s needed.
